add is_Eor
[libfirm] / ir / ir / irnode.c
index e3830af..d4743af 100644 (file)
@@ -2588,11 +2588,21 @@ int
        return _is_Or(node);
 }
 
+int
+(is_Eor)(const ir_node *node) {
+       return _is_Eor(node);
+}
+
 int
 (is_Sub)(const ir_node *node) {
        return _is_Sub(node);
 }
 
+int
+(is_Psi)(const ir_node *node) {
+       return _is_Psi(node);
+}
+
 int
 (is_Tuple)(const ir_node *node) {
        return _is_Tuple(node);
@@ -2958,6 +2968,22 @@ ir_op_ops *firm_set_default_get_entity_attr(ir_opcode code, ir_op_ops *ops) {
        return ops;
 }
 
+/* Sets the debug information of a node. */
+void (set_irn_dbg_info)(ir_node *n, dbg_info *db) {
+       _set_irn_dbg_info(n, db);
+}
+
+/**
+ * Returns the debug information of an node.
+ *
+ * @param n   The node.
+ */
+dbg_info *(get_irn_dbg_info)(const ir_node *n) {
+       return _get_irn_dbg_info(n);
+}
+
+
+
 #ifdef DEBUG_libfirm
 void dump_irn(ir_node *n) {
        int i, arity = get_irn_arity(n);